  • BF2 Sound issue. Clicking/Clipping sound.

    When I get into the menu and while playing BF2 I have this clicking sound in the speakers. It's not in the splash screen nor in any other game, for instance BF2142, but only in BF2 and while playing. I've seen like 2 posts on forums that I could find through google but no info on what might be causing it. I have installed newest sound drivers and I've changed every possible sound setting in the game but nothing helps.

    As someone else explained it:
    "This clipping sounds like faint tapping in the background of the music and sound effects"
    Thats exactly that I have. It also goes from one speaker to another. Like surround sound :P

    Any thoughts on this is appreciated.
